The HVAC market in Fort Sill, Oklahoma, is heavily influenced by the region's extreme continental climate, characterized by very hot, humid summers and cold, windy winters. This creates a high year-round demand for reliable heating and cooling services. The presence of the large US Army base generates consistent demand from both on-base facilities and off-base military housing. Key market drivers include the need for systems that can handle temperature extremes, the importance of energy efficiency due to high summer cooling costs, and a significant demand for 24/7 emergency repair services, especially during seasonal peaks. The local soil and frequent high winds also contribute to a need for ductwork inspection and sealing services.
